Understanding the Basics

Before we dive into the setup process, it’s essential to understand the basics of how soundbars and TVs communicate with each other. Most soundbars use one of the following methods to connect to your TV:

  • HDMI: This is the most common method, which allows for high-quality audio and video transmission.
  • Optical: This method uses a digital optical cable to transmit audio signals from your TV to your soundbar.
  • Bluetooth: Some soundbars can connect to your TV via Bluetooth, allowing for wireless audio transmission.

Do I need a specific type of soundbar to control it with my Vizio TV remote?

Not all soundbars are compatible with Vizio TV remotes, so you’ll need to check your soundbar’s specifications to see if it can be controlled with a Vizio TV remote. Generally, soundbars that are compatible with Vizio TV remotes will have a feature called “HDMI-CEC” or “ARC” (Audio Return Channel). This feature allows the soundbar to communicate with the TV and receive commands from the TV’s remote control.

If your soundbar doesn’t have HDMI-CEC or ARC, you may still be able to control it with your Vizio TV remote using infrared (IR) signals. However, this will require you to program your remote to recognize your soundbar’s IR codes, which can be a more complex process.
